The Core Nutritional Problems in Fast Food

Fast food is designed for convenience and flavor, not for nutritional value. This fundamental difference is at the root of its impact on weight. A typical fast food meal is characterized by high levels of calories, fat, sugar, and sodium, while being severely lacking in fiber and essential micronutrients.

High Energy Density and Portion Sizes

Fast food is exceptionally energy-dense, meaning it packs a high number of calories into a small serving size. Researchers have found that fast food meals often have more than double the energy density of a healthy traditional meal. This makes it easy to consume an entire day's worth of calories in a single sitting without feeling full or satiated. Coupled with the common practice of 'upsizing,' which encourages larger portions for a minimal price increase, consumers are set up for passive over-consumption. This combination can easily lead to a significant calorie surplus, the primary driver of weight gain.

The Impact on Satiety and Hormones

Fast food’s nutritional profile actively works against the body's natural satiety signals. The low fiber content means there is little bulk to signal fullness to the stomach, and the high concentration of fat and sugar can interfere with hormonal responses. For example, high-fructose corn syrup, a common sweetener, does not trigger the same satiety hormones as glucose does, leading to reduced leptin production—the hormone that signals fullness. Additionally, processed carbohydrates cause rapid blood sugar spikes, followed by crashes, that can trigger a rebound hunger, causing you to eat again sooner.

Fast Food and Metabolic Health

The link between fast food and metabolic issues goes beyond simple calorie counting. Regular consumption can alter the body's hormonal balance and lead to long-term health complications that promote further weight gain.

Insulin Resistance and Inflammation

Frequent exposure to high-sugar, high-fat meals can cause the body's insulin response to falter over time. Repeated blood sugar spikes require a constant release of insulin. This can lead to insulin resistance, a condition where cells become less responsive to insulin's signals, increasing the risk of type 2 diabetes and promoting weight gain. Studies also show that diets high in fast food are linked to chronic systemic inflammation, which is another significant contributor to obesity and metabolic dysfunction.

The Role of Trans Fats and Sodium

Many fast food items contain trans fats, which are created during processing. These fats are particularly harmful, as they increase 'bad' LDL cholesterol and lower 'good' HDL cholesterol, raising the risk of heart disease and promoting abdominal fat accumulation. The high sodium content, used to enhance flavor, can also lead to bloating and water retention. While not fat gain, this immediately adds to weight and can lead to elevated blood pressure over time.

Comparison of Fast Food vs. Home-Cooked Meals

To illustrate the stark differences, consider a comparison of a typical fast food meal versus a healthier, home-cooked alternative.

Feature Typical Fast Food Meal Home-Cooked Meal (e.g., grilled chicken breast, roasted vegetables, brown rice)
Energy Density Very High (Often >1100 kJ/100g) Lower (Typically < 600 kJ/100g)
Fat Content High in saturated and trans fats Primarily healthy, unsaturated fats
Sugar Content High, often with added sugars in drinks and condiments Low, mostly from natural sources
Fiber Content Very Low High, from vegetables and whole grains
Nutrient Density Low (Empty Calories) High (Packed with vitamins and minerals)
Portion Control Difficult; 'supersizing' encourages overeating Easy; you control the quantity and ingredients

Making Better Choices

While eliminating fast food entirely can be challenging, especially for those with busy lifestyles, there are strategies to mitigate its negative effects and prevent weight gain.

  • Choose wisely from the menu: Many chains now offer healthier options like salads, grilled chicken sandwiches, or fruit sides. Opt for these alternatives and avoid fried or breaded items.
  • Control your portion size: Order the smallest size available, choose a kid's meal, or share an entree with a friend. Say no to 'upsizing' your meal.
  • Be mindful of beverages: Swap sugary sodas and shakes for water, unsweetened iced tea, or diet beverages. A single soda can contain more added sugar than is recommended for an entire day.
  • Customize your order: Request sauces and dressings on the side to control the amount you consume. Opt for extra vegetables and skip high-calorie additions like extra cheese or bacon.
  • Limit your frequency: Aim for fast food no more than once a week. The occasional meal won't derail your health, but frequent consumption creates a harmful, ongoing metabolic stressor.
